Professional 3D visualization is no longer a luxury in real estate; it's a core component of effective marketing, design, and sales. This guide details what modern rendering services offer, how to select them, and the practices defining the industry's future.
Real estate rendering services create photorealistic or stylized visual representations of unbuilt properties, renovations, or developments. These visuals translate architectural plans into compelling imagery for stakeholders and buyers.
At its core, architectural visualization is a communication tool. It bridges the gap between technical blueprints and human perception, allowing anyone to visualize scale, spatial relationships, materials, and lighting before construction begins. The goal is to create an emotionally resonant and accurate preview of a future space.
Services typically offer a range of visual products. Exterior renderings showcase a building's facade, landscaping, and context within its environment. Interior renderings focus on room layouts, finishes, and furnishings. Aerial and site plan views illustrate the broader development within its landscape, while virtual tours and floor plans provide interactive exploration.
Traditional methods relied heavily on manual modeling and lengthy rendering times per image. Modern workflows leverage real-time rendering engines (like Unreal Engine or Unity) for instant feedback and AI-powered tools to accelerate initial model creation and texture generation. This shift reduces iteration time from days to hours.
Investing in high-quality visualization delivers measurable returns across the development lifecycle, from securing investment to closing sales.
Photorealistic renderings are paramount for pre-sales and marketing campaigns. They allow potential buyers to form a tangible connection with a property, significantly increasing engagement over floor plans alone. For developments, compelling visuals are essential for investor presentations and planning approvals.
Renderings eliminate ambiguity between architects, developers, interior designers, and clients. They serve as a single visual reference point, facilitating clearer feedback on materials, lighting, and layout. This visual consensus helps prevent costly change orders during construction.
By identifying and resolving design issues in the virtual stage, teams avoid physical rework. Furthermore, powerful marketing assets can be created long before a sales office or show home is built, accelerating the sales cycle and improving cash flow.
Selecting the right partner is critical. The best service aligns with your project's style, budget, and technical requirements.
Evaluate the provider's industry experience—do they understand real estate timelines and needs? Assess their technical capability with relevant software and rendering engines. Crucially, review their project management and communication process to ensure smooth collaboration.
A portfolio reveals quality, consistency, and artistic style. Look for technical proficiency in lighting, material realism, and composition. Ensure their aesthetic—whether hyper-realistic, clean and modern, or warmly atmospheric—matches your brand and target audience.
Pricing can be per image, per project, or based on level of detail (e.g., basic, advanced, photorealistic). A per-image model offers flexibility for smaller projects, while a fixed project fee is better for large developments with many views. Always clarify what's included: number of views, revision rounds, and post-processing.
A streamlined workflow from concept to final pixel is essential for efficiency and quality.
The modeling stage is often the bottleneck. Using clean, well-organized CAD imports as a base is crucial. For conceptual phases or when starting from simple sketches, modern AI 3D generation tools can rapidly produce base geometry. AI is augmenting traditional workflows at multiple stages. Beyond initial modeling, AI can assist in generating realistic textures, upscaling render resolutions, and even populating scenes with context-appropriate decor. The key is to use these tools to handle repetitive or time-intensive tasks, freeing artists to focus on creative direction and fine-tuning.
The field is evolving rapidly, driven by technological advances that promise even greater immersion and accessibility.
AI will continue to democratize and accelerate 3D content creation, making high-quality visualization more accessible. Coupled with real-time rendering, this allows for interactive design reviews where changes to materials, lighting, or furniture are visible instantly, transforming client presentations into collaborative sessions.
Virtual Reality (VR) offers fully immersive walkthroughs, becoming a powerful tool for remote sales. Augmented Reality (AR) allows potential buyers to visualize a proposed building on the actual empty lot through their smartphone or tablet, bridging the physical and digital worlds.
As sustainability becomes a major selling point, renderings will increasingly highlight eco-friendly features. Visualization will be used to simulate energy efficiency, natural light optimization, green roofs, and sustainable materials, helping to communicate a project's environmental value proactively.
